>> It appears the patch was not correct, as the function was used in a few
>> other spots.  One unintended side-effect was that logging creates a new
>> buffer for apparently every *received message*.
>
> Another idea might be to modify `rcirc-generate-log-filename' to add a
> ".log" to the end of each filename.

This approach was implemented with db69681759991d5403552682706accd6218b731f.
